The heat pump system is planned step by step. The overview of individual
steps below refers to the respective sections in which each planning
step is clearly described.
1. Establishing the outside design temperature θe
2. Establishing the heating load
3. Establishing hot water demand
4. Establishing the heat emitter temperature
5. Heat pump selection and determination of the bivalence point 68 and 69
6. Installation room and acoustics
7. Integration of hydraulics and control engineering
Panasonic offers the Aquarea Designer for free download at
www.PanasonicProClub.com, for easy and quick modelling
and optimisation of the heat pump heating systems.
The program offers the following functions:
• Sizing of heat pumps based on building and consumption data
• Comprises in-house air-conditioning and weather databases for
sizing calculation
• Quick selection of the suitable heat pump
• Calculation of the bivalence point
• Calculation of coefficient of performance and seasonal performance
factor according to VDI 4650
• Costs comparison
• Quick design or expert design as well as either a short or long report
